(02-13-2012, 10:47 PM)Madsiur Wrote:Code:Offset Size RLE IPS_File_Range IPS_File_Size
------ ---- ID 00000000-00000004 5
126423 D No 00000005-00000016 12 (palette change)
126454 C No 00000017-00000027 11 (palette change)
126492 E No 00000028-0000003A 13 (palette change)
134790 30 No 0000003B-0000006F 35 (unknown data change...not on the ROM map)
1348C8 21 No 00000070-00000095 26 (unknown data change...not on the ROM map)
1348F0 4 No 00000096-0000009E 9 (unknown data change...not on the ROM map)
2CE680 4 No 0000009F-000000A7 9 (previously unused space)
2CE802 1 No 000000A8-000000AD 6 (graphics change)
2CE80A 1 No 000000AE-000000B3 6 (graphics change)
2EB41E 8 No 000000B4-000000C0 D (previously unused space)
2F4C46 52D1 No 000000C1-00005396 52D6 (world maps data and tiles graphics)
------ ---- EOF 00005397-00005399 3
Like I said in details on my post on the previous page, there is 2 writing of data in a "unused space" and 3 writing in a area labeled as "unknow data". The "unknown data" changes could be due to the palette changes because there is 3 entries, but who knows, since we don't know what kind of data is there. As for the data written in the "unused space", maybe it is used by FF3usME when you save and that could be verified by saving with FF3usME without changing anything. The world map data switching is FF3usME fault like Zeemis said and it's shouldn't affect or corrupt the game. I did a long edit to my post last night and you guys maybe haven't seen it...
